Glenn Hughes

Jul 18, 1950 - Mar 4, 2001

Glenn Hughes - Village People Biker Glenn Hughes Jul 18, 1950 - Mar 4, 2001
(Artist) (original leatherman / biker from Village People) Hughes passed away from lung cancer on March 4, 2001 at the age of 51 in his New York home.

I had the pleasure of knowing Glenn through the Limelight in Hallandale and for years thereafter. Every time they played at Club Boca in Boca Raton, FL Glenn would see to it that I was brought back stage and partied with the band. Also saw him several times in NY at Madison Square Garden where he did the same.

He was a kind and gentle soul. May he always be blessed and rest in peace.

Favorite VP tune: San Francisco/Hollywood
